What must be included in the Casket Price List?

The inclusion of the business name and the price of each casket in the Casket Price List is essential for compliance with the Federal Trade Commission's Funeral Rule. This regulation mandates transparency in pricing, ensuring that consumers are informed of their options without being subjected to high-pressure sales tactics. By clearly listing the casket prices alongside the name of the business, consumers can make informed choices about their purchases, which aids in facilitating a straightforward shopping experience during a sensitive time. This transparency is crucial for promoting trust between funeral service providers and grieving families.

While the history of the casket company, information about burial vaults, and available discounts may be helpful, they are not required components of the Casket Price List as mandated by law. The primary focus of the list is to present clear pricing structures and the identity of the provider.
